In microbiology the concept of staining is very important because it highlights the structures of microorganisms allowing them to be seen under a microscope (because ordinarily the microorganisms are somewhat transparent making them difficult to see). In the case of some bacteria, many have specific surface structures such as capsules and flagella as well as internal components such as endospores. To specifically enhance these structures, a special stain may be used. An example of this is using negative staining techniques to see capsules, or using the Ziehl-Neelsen technique to see endospores.

Is microbiology bacteria?

Microbiology is the study of microorganisms, which includes bacteria, viruses, fungi, and parasites. Bacteria are one type of microorganism studied in microbiology, but the field encompasses a broader range of microscopic life forms.

Why use of ramanowsky stain?

Romanowsky stains, such as Wright's stain and Giemsa stain, are commonly used in the laboratory setting for staining blood smears to visualize and differentiate various blood cells like red blood cells, white blood cells, and platelets. These stains provide contrast that allows for easy identification of cell types and abnormalities under the microscope. They are versatile and widely utilized in hematology and microbiology.


What is the advantage of using a biological stain?

The advantage of using a biological stain is that it enhances the contrast of specific cellular structures, allowing for better visualization and differentiation of components under a microscope. Stains can highlight particular cell types, organelles, or tissue components, making it easier to study their morphology and function. Additionally, certain stains can provide information about metabolic activity or the presence of specific proteins, aiding in diagnostic and research applications. Overall, biological stains are essential tools for histology, microbiology, and cellular biology.
